Default 09+ Seats in Screw

Hey guys, I saw this in another thread and it wasn't directly answered. Can the front seats from a 2004 Lariat with tan leather buckets be replaced with 09+ ones? My drivers seat is power adjust, so do the connectors/harnesses mesh? Thanks for any input, I think it would be a nice touch to my interior.

The seat belt isn't attached to the seat with the '09 and newer trucks, so unless you swapped upper pillar trim or came up with something custom, it wouldn't really work.
